How to Open Bitfinex 100x Contracts

Bitfinex is a popular cryptocurrency exchange that offers a variety of trading options, including 100x contracts. These contracts are leveraged instruments that allow traders to speculate on the price of cryptocurrencies with a relatively small amount of capital.

What are 100x contracts?

100x contracts are derivative instruments that derive their value from the underlying price of a cryptocurrency. They offer a leverage of 100:1, which means that for every $1 you invest in a 100x contract, you will have $100 of exposure to the underlying cryptocurrency.

How to open a 100x contract on Bitfinex

To open a 100x contract on Bitfinex, you will need to create an account and fund it with cryptocurrency. Once you have done this, you can follow these steps:

  1. Navigate to the 100x contracts page. On the Bitfinex homepage, select Trading from the top menu bar. Then hover over Contracts and click _100x_.
  2. Choose the cryptocurrency you want to trade. On the 100x contracts page, you will see a list of all the cryptocurrencies that are available for trading. Choose the one you want to trade by clicking on its name or symbol.
  3. Select the contract type. There are two types of 100x contracts: perpetual and _multi-month_. Perpetual contracts expire forever, while multi-month contracts expire on a specific date. Choose the type of contract you want to trade by clicking on the corresponding tab.
  4. Enter the contract details. Once you have selected the cryptocurrency and contract type, you need to enter the contract details. These include the quantity of contracts you want to buy or sell, the price you want to enter the contract at, and the leverage you want to use.
  5. Review the contract details. Before you place the order, it is important to review the contract details carefully. Make sure that you are entering the correct information and that you understand the risks involved.
  6. Place the order. Once you are satisfied with the contract details, you can place the order by clicking on the_Buy/Sell_ button. The order will be submitted to the Bitfinex order book and will be executed when there is a match.

Tips for trading Bitfinex 100x contracts

Trading 100x contracts can be profitable, but it is important to manage your risk carefully. Here are a few tips to help you avoid losses:

  • Use stop-loss orders. Stop-loss orders allow you to specify the maximum amount of loss you are willing to accept on a trade. If the price of the cryptocurrency moves against you, the stop-loss order will automatically sell your contract to limit your losses.
  • Don't overleverage yourself. It is important to use leverage carefully. The more leverage you use, the greater your potential profits and losses. Only use as much leverage as you are comfortable with and can afford to lose.
  • Understand the risks. 100x contracts are leveraged instruments and can be volatile. The price of the cryptocurrency can move quickly and you could lose all of your investment. Make sure you understand the risks involved before you trade 100x contracts.
